ISSN: 1742-5689 Edited by Professor William Bonfield, CBE, FRS A new journal at the interface of the physical and life sciences The Royal Society announces the launch of a new international journal, Interface, which publishes contributions from the interface between the physical sciences, including mathematics, and the life sciences. It provides a dedicated forum for rapid publication and interaction across this boundary: both sides of the interface are considered equally. Interface publishes research applying chemistry, engineering, materials science, mathematics and physics to the biological and medical sciences; it also highlights discoveries in the life sciences that allow advances in the physical sciences. Preliminary and more speculative work of high-quality is encouraged. The journal also publishes authoritative reviews.
